Summary
Grece Barkley discusses the balance between data-driven science and practical coaching, emphasizing consistency over volume for amateur athletes. He details the extreme aerodynamic optimizations and physiological monitoring used in Lucy’s Ironman training, explaining how heat stress impacts performance. The conversation also covers mental resilience, the dangers of overtraining, and running technique, including advice on pacing for 5Ks and the importance of posture.
